Lamar Jackson sets lofty goal with Ravens' new WR group

During Thursday’s news conference to officially announce his new five-year, $260M contract, Lamar Jackson made it clear he never wanted to leave Baltimore even before the Ravens signed receiver Odell Beckham Jr. and drafted Zay Flowers 22nd overall in the draft last week.

And now that the 26-year-old former MVP has two new wideouts to go along with his two 6-foot-4 and 6-foot-5 tight ends, Jackson said he’s setting the bar high for what he thinks the Ravens passing offense can accomplish in 2023.

"I'm very eager (to work with my new WRs), to be honest with you," Jackson told reporters, via ESPN’s Adam Schefter. "I think I told someone, I want to throw for like 6,000 yards with the weapons we have. I'm not an individual award type of guy or a stat watcher. I just want to do that because no one has ever done that, and I feel like we have the weapons to do it. We've got explosive guys.”

While not impossible, 6,000 passing yards is highly unlikely. Peyton Manning holds the record for most passing yards in a single season with 5,477, and Jackson himself has never thrown for more than 3,200 yards in a single season.

Jackson has only played with one receiver who totaled more than 62 receptions or reached 1,000 yards in five seasons with the Ravens — Marquise Brown in 2021 (91 receptions, 1,008 yards).

Beckham Jr. has five 1,000-yard seasons under his belt, though his last come in 2019 and he’s missed 29 games over the last three seasons. Flowers had a 78-reception, 1,077-yard season at Boston College last season. He averaged 15.3 yards per reception in four years with the Eagles.

Though Jackson hasn’t taken a snap yet with either of his new top two receivers, it's presumed they’ll both be upgrades over Baltimore’s leading receivers from last year — Demarcus Robinson (48 receptions, 458 yards) and Devin Duvernay (37 receptions, 407 yards).
